Dehydration processing device for rotten vegetable leaves

By combining extrusion and cutting devices, the problems of poor cutting effect and low water separation efficiency in the dehydration process of vegetable waste are solved, achieving a highly efficient dehydration effect for vegetable waste.

The utility model relates to the technical field of vegetable residue dehydration, and discloses a vegetable residue dehydration processing device which comprises a feeding cylinder, a central shaft and an extrusion device, the extrusion device comprises a plurality of annular cylinders, the annular cylinders are located between the feeding cylinder and the central shaft, the ends, close to each other, of every two corresponding annular cylinders are each provided with an annular filter plate, and the annular filter plates are arranged on the central shaft. A plurality of driving holes are formed in the side walls of the annular cylinders at equal intervals, and an extrusion block is movably mounted in a cavity of each driving hole in a sealed manner; and the cutting device comprises a rotating rod, the rotating rod is located in a cavity of the annular cylinder and the annular filter plate, a plurality of sets of double-edged cutters are fixedly installed on the side wall of the rotating rod at equal intervals, and the positions of the double-edged cutters correspond to the annular filter plate. Water discharged from the rotten vegetable leaves can be separated from the rotten vegetable leaves through the extrusion device, the water is prevented from being blocked by the rotten vegetable leaves and cannot be filtered by the annular filter plate, and the dehydration efficiency can be effectively improved.

[0001] This utility model belongs to the field of vegetable waste dehydration technology, specifically, it relates to a dehydration processing device for vegetable waste. Background Technology

[0002] In the vegetable processing industry, the output of vegetable waste (roots, stems, leaves, and other discarded parts generated during vegetable processing) is enormous. Statistics show that my country produces tens of millions of tons of vegetable waste annually. Direct disposal not only wastes resources but also generates large amounts of wastewater and odors due to decay, exacerbating environmental pollution. Therefore, dehydration of vegetable waste is a crucial step in realizing its resource utilization (such as making feed or organic fertilizer). However, in the process of dehydrating vegetable waste using existing technologies, the inventors have discovered the following problems:

[0003] The prior art discloses a waste vegetable dehydration treatment device and method (202510195656.1). The device uses a filter screen cylinder with cutting blades inside to cut and crush the waste vegetables. A cleaning ball on a cleaning frame cooperates with the filter holes on the filter screen cylinder, causing the filter screen cylinder and the cutting blades to rotate in opposite directions. At the same time, the cleaning frame can clean the filter holes on the filter screen cylinder. This method allows the waste vegetable juice to be directly dehydrated by centrifugation after cutting and crushing. In addition, the cleaning ball continuously pushes against the filter holes of the filter screen cylinder to prevent the filter holes from being blocked by waste vegetables, which greatly reduces the need for subsequent anti-clogging maintenance of the filter screen cylinder by the operators.

[0004] Existing technology uses a cutting blade to cut the vegetable waste, and then rotates the waste to separate the water through centrifugal force. However, the cutting blade is usually single-edged, and it cannot cut the waste when the blade rotates in the opposite direction to the waste. Furthermore, when there is a large amount of waste, some of the water at the separation point may be blocked by the waste and cannot be filtered. Therefore, existing technology has certain drawbacks.

[0034] In practical use, workers can put the leftover vegetables into the cavity of the annular cylinder 12 and the annular filter plate 13 through the feeding cylinder 10. Then, the rotation of the rotating rod 17 drives multiple double-edged blades 18 to rotate, thereby cutting the leftover vegetables. Then, the rotation of the central shaft 11 drives the annular cylinder 12 and the annular filter plate 13 to rotate, thereby driving the leftover vegetables to rotate. The water in the leftover vegetables is discharged by centrifugal force. During the discharge process, the movement of multiple drive rods 14 drives multiple extrusion blocks 15 to move. The movement of the extrusion blocks 15 squeezes the leftover vegetables in the cavity of the annular cylinder 12 and the annular filter plate 13, thereby squeezing out the water.

[0040] In practical use, multiple electric cylinders 24 can drive multiple drive rods 14 to move closer to or further away from each other. When the drive rods 14 move closer to each other, they can drive multiple extrusion blocks 15 to move. The movement of the extrusion blocks 15 can extrude the leftover food in the annular cylinder 12 and the annular filter plate 13. The extrusion force depends on the amount of leftover food in the annular cylinder 12 and the annular filter plate 13, thereby quickly expelling the water from the leftover food. During the movement of the drive rods 14, they can also drive the push rods 23 to move. The movement of the push rods 23 can push the drive blocks 25 to move by pushing them against the inclined wall of the drive blocks 25. The movement of the drive blocks 25... The lifting plate 19 can be pushed to move upward, and the movement of the lifting plate 19 can drive the tail vegetable to move upward, thereby increasing the range of the tail vegetable being squeezed and preventing the tail vegetable located at the position corresponding to the annular filter plate 13 from not being squeezed. The fixed plate 20 and the bottom plate 21 can both limit the electric cylinder 24. When the multiple drive rods 14 move to positions that are far apart from each other, the force of the spring 26 can drive the lifting plate 19 to reset. When the central shaft 11 rotates, it can drive the annular cylinder 12 and the annular filter plate 13 to rotate. The squeezed water is filtered through the annular filter plate 13. The workers put the tail vegetable into the cavity of the annular cylinder 12 and the annular filter plate 13 through the feeding cylinder 10.
